New arrival offers at least 10% savings over Thai rice
WHEN Mrs Nancy Tay went to the supermarket two days ago, she decided to pass up one of her old standbys: Thai white rice.
Instead, the 55-year-old retiree opted for a 5kg bag of Vietnamese long-grain rice, a new arrival that is at least 10 per cent cheaper than its counterparts from other countries.
'There is a huge price difference,' said Mrs Tay, who had never bought Vietnamese rice before. 'I thought why not give it a shot to save money?'
